Raymond J. Madden, 86, Wausau, died Monday, February 6, 2017 at North Central Health Care Facility, Wausau.
He was born December 16, 1930 in Wausau, son of the late John and Sophie (Londo) Madden. On June 21, 1975, he married Doris (Dittmar) Hirsch in the Town of Texas. She survives.
For many years, Raymond drove truck for the former Riverside Sand and Gravel Company and also owned and operated the former Madden Stop and Shop in Wausau. Among his favorite pastimes, he enjoyed deer and partridge hunting and fishing, especially trout fishing. He was a longtime member of Good Shepherd Lutheran Church.
